graph a line with a slope of -5 that contains the point -3,-4

Respuesta :

kenlingdad kenlingdad
  • 03-04-2020

Answer:

y = -5x - 19

Step-by-step explanation:

y = mx + b

m = -5    Point: (x , y)      (-3 , -4)

b = y - mx = -4 - ((-5) * (-3)) = -4 - 15 = -19

equation: y = -5x - 19
